What Is a Crypto Casino?
A crypto casino is an online gaming website that accepts cryptocurrency as a primary payment method. Unlike conventional online casinos that depend on fiat currencies and third‑party payment processors, crypto casinos incorporate digital wallets straight into their platforms. Players can deposit funds by scanning a QR code or copying a wallet address, and withdrawals are processed by sending the picked cryptocurrency back to the player's wallet. Many of these locations also take advantage of smart contracts to automate specific game procedures, providing verifiable fairness and openness.
How Does It Work?Wallet Creation: The player first develops an individual Cryptocurrency Casino wallet (e.g., utilizing a hardware wallet, software wallet, or exchange wallet). Account Registration: Most Crypto Online Casino gambling establishments require only an e-mail and a username, though some might ask for standard KYC (Know Your Customer) details depending upon their licensing. Deposits: The gamer transfers the desired amount from their wallet to the casino's address. The transaction is recorded on the blockchain, and the balance is credited in the casino's internal journal (often denoted in the chosen cryptocurrency or a stable‑coin equivalent). Gameplay: Players use the deposited funds to spin slots, play table video games, or place sports bets. Outcomes may be figured out by random number generators (RNGs) or, in some blockchain‑based games, by on‑chain logic. Withdrawals: When a player requests a payout, the casino starts a blockchain transfer to the gamer's wallet. Withdrawal times vary from a couple of minutes to several hours, depending on network congestion and the casino's processing policy.Advantages of Crypto CasinosAnonymity: Since cryptocurrency transactions do not need bank information, gamers can enjoy a greater degree of personal privacy. Speed: Crypto deposits and withdrawals are generally processed within minutes, preventing the delays common of fiat banking. Lower Fees: Cryptocurrency transfers bypass intermediary banks and payment processors, typically resulting in reduced transaction fees. Worldwide Access: Crypto casinos can serve gamers in jurisdictions where conventional online gambling is restricted, offered regional laws allow cryptocurrency usage. Openness: Many crypto gambling establishments release cryptographic evidence of fairness, allowing players to validate video game results separately.Dangers and Regulatory Considerations
While crypto casinos present engaging benefits, they likewise carry specific risks:
Regulatory Uncertainty: The legal status of cryptocurrency gaming varies worldwide. Players need to confirm that their jurisdiction permits crypto video gaming activities. Volatility: The worth of a player's bankroll can vary drastically due to market swings in the underlying cryptocurrency. Security Threats: Although blockchain itself is secure, crypto casinos remain appealing targets for hackers. Robust security measures (two‑factor authentication, cold storage, file encryption) are essential. Absence of Recourse: Unlike fiat deals, crypto payments are irreparable. Disputes with a casino can be more difficult to solve.Secret Features to Look For

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. Are crypto casinos legal?Legal status
depends on the player's jurisdiction and the casino's licensing. Some countries limit all online gaming, while others allow cryptocurrency‑based video gaming. Constantly confirm regional regulations before signing up.

2. Can I have fun with fiat currency on a crypto casino?Most Crypto Casino's gambling establishments accept only digital assets, however some hybrid platforms also enable fiat deposits that are converted to cryptocurrency within the system. 3. How do provably fair games work?Provably fair video games utilize cryptographic algorithms that create a random outcome and offer a hash that the gamer can confirm after the round. This transparency assures that the casino can not control results. 4. What happens if the value of the cryptocurrency drops while I'm playing?Your balance is denominated in the cryptocurrency you
deposited. If its market value decreases, the real‑world worth of your bankroll will reduce
accordingly. Some gambling establishments use the option to hold funds in stablecoins to reduce volatility. 5.
